Ulysses charged particle measurements between 1 and 5 AU from the sun
D E Page1, E J Smith, K P Wenzel
1ESA/JPL, Jet Propulsion Laboratory, Pasadena, CA 91109, USA.
Abstract:
Proton fluxes obtained by two instruments carried on the ESA/NASA Ulysses spacecraft are reported for the period from launch in October 1990 till Jupiter encounter in February 1992. Proton energy ranges are 24-59, 71-99, 130-320, 320-2100 and > 2100 MeV. The Sun was very active during this period, the events of March 1991 being some of the largest of the solar cycle. The relationship between events on the Sun and the observed proton flux is discussed.
